CONFIGURATION MENU
6 OF 8 BAUD RATE
Use the arrow keys to select the correct baud rate (usually 9600). Press “Enter” or “M” to set the rate
and return to the Configuration Menu.
5.7.7 Phone Number
A phone number must be entered if a LiquidWatch system is connected to the PALCOM computer by a
phone modem. The LiquidWatch system will initiate a call to the PALCOM computer if a probe is
activated. If the LiquidWatch system is connected by a short haul modem or a network modem,
the phone number must be erased. To change the phone number, select function 7 from the
Configuration Menu.
The following screen will be displayed. The second line displays the digits entered. The numbers 0 - 9
and letters D (DELAY), T (TONE) and P (PULSE) can be selected by scrolling with the arrow keys.
When the correct digit is displayed, press "ENTER". After all digits are selected, select "T" or "P" to end
the process and clear any following digits. "T" is selected if the phone line has touch-tone service for a
push button phone. "P" is selected if the phone has pulse service for a rotary dial phone. If "T" or "P"
is selected as the first digit, the phone number will be erased. This should be done if the
LiquidWatch system is not connected to a phone modem.
5.7.8 Version
Function 8 displays the version number of the LiquidWatch firmware. Select function 8 to view it. Press
“Enter” or “M” to return to the Configuration Menu.
Press “M” to return to the Main Menu from the Configuration Menu.
